National(NBF): Jerry Donofrio reporting: Sen. R. SantorumÕs (RPa) bill to change NOAAÕs wireless weather forecasts has been revived; designations of USCG operational area nomenclature has been changed to Sectors;. highway bill has been approved to release $500m of collected marine fuel tax funds for use as grant to improve boating infrastructure conditions; HR 889 U.S. Coast Guard appropriation list announced also requires marine related industries to report lost equipment which could be hazardous to navigation; Loran navigation equipment shall be maintained and upgraded to continue service. Will provide navigation services should GPS be shut down or degraded.
